Role: Digital Strategist - (FTC 12 months)

Location: Durban, South Africa

About the role: 

The Digital Strategist is an essential member of OLIVER's in-house agency model, embedded directly within our client's organisation and reporting to the Strategy Director. This role drives business growth by developing innovative digital strategies that enhance brand presence and deliver measurable results. As the voice of brand strategy, the Digital Strategist partners with our client's team to ensure insights and best practices inform all creative outputs. You'll provide strategic direction through daily collaboration with the client's brand teams.

What you will be doing: 

• Analyse audience, market, and brand data to extract meaningful insights and present clear findings

• Develop strong working relationships with clients, in-house teams, and colleagues to create a cohesive partnership.

• Research and implement digital, mobile, and social media best practices while maintaining quality standards

• Create compelling creative briefs and conduct effective team briefings

• Lead content strategy, planning, and implementation to deliver creative excellence 

What you need to be great in this role: 

• Ability to transform complex data into actionable insights for creative execution

• Excellence in writing clear, compelling, creative briefs

• Strong communication skills to articulate and justify strategic recommendations to client teams

• Exceptional client relationship management with the ability to organise, influence, and build effective partnerships

• Comprehensive understanding of media, digital, mobile, social, content, and data in the consumer journey

• Experience in the FMCG sector

• Bachelor’s degree in marketing, Digital Media, Communications, or related field

• 3-5 years of digital strategy experience, preferably in an agency environment

• Proven success in developing digital campaigns that achieve business objectives

• Strong analytical abilities and experience with digital analytics platforms

• Exceptional organisational skills and attention to detail

• Adaptable problem-solving mindset

• Creative thinking balanced with strategic business acumen
